Azerbaijan Holds National Day Of Mourning For 38 Plane Crash Victims


Azerbaijan held a national day of mourning on December 26, a day after a passenger plane from the national carrier, Azerbaijan Airlines, crashed in Kazakhstan, killing 38 of the 67 people on board. Kazakh authorities said 29 people had survived the crash.

Azerbaijan observes National Day of Mourning for plane crash victims


Azerbaijan is observing a national day of mourning today in memory of the lives lost in the tragic crash of an AZAL passenger plane near Aktau, Kazakhstan. This solemn day was declared following a decree signed by President Ilham Aliyev.
